OREANDA-NEWS. United Company RUSAL, the world’s largest producer of aluminium and alumina, has today announced production results for the first quarter of 2007 (period ending 31st March) achieved by the combined facilities of RUSAL, SUAL and the alumina assets of Glencore.

Pro forma first quarter production highlights were the following:

• Aluminium production rose by 2.5% compared to the same period of last year and reached 999,415 tonnes;
• Alumina production was flat, compared to the First Quarter of 2006, and equalled 2,740,168 tonnes;
• Bauxite production decreased by 8.6% and reached 4,127,607 tonnes, which is due to temporary mining shortages in Guinea and at the Middle Timan bauxite deposit in the Komi Republic;
• Value-added casthouse products manufacturing increased by 12.5% and amounted to 48% of primary aluminium production;
• Foil production rose by 21.2%.

United Company RUSAL is the global leader in the aluminium industry, accounting for approximately 12.5% and 16% of global production of aluminium and alumina respectively. The company was founded in March 2007 through the merger of RUSAL, SUAL, and the alumina assets of Glencore. United Company RUSAL sells its products in 70 countries worldwide and employs 100,000 people in 17 countries, across 5 continents. The central office is based in Moscow.
